Introduction to Algorithms

MIT OCW | Computer Science | 11985 views    

Topics Covered:
Topics covered include: sorting; search trees, heaps, and hashing; divide-and-conquer; dynamic programming; amortized analysis; graph algorithms; shortest paths; network flow; computational geometry; number-theoretic algorithms; polynomial and matrix calculations; caching; and parallel computing.


1. Introduction - Analysis of Algorithms, Insertion Sort, Mergesort



     new  Download this Lecture:  MP4 Format        FLV Format        3GP format


Other Computer Science Courses


Data Structures And Algorithms    by   IIT Delhi
Building Dynamic Websites    by   Harvard University
Artificial Intelligence II    by   IIT Kharagpur
Structure and Interpretation of Computer Programs    by   MIT OCW
Introduction to Computer Science and Programming    by   MITOCW
Computer System Engineering    by   MITOCW
Digital Systems Design    by   IIT Kharagpur
Digital Computer Organization    by   IIT Kharagpur
Software Engineering    by   IIT Bombay
Digital Circuits and Systems    by   IIT Madras
Internet Technology    by   IIT Kharagpur
Computer Organization    by   IIT Madras
Database Design    by   IIT Madras
Discrete Structures    by   IIT Madras
Numerical Analysis and Computer Programming    by   IIT Madras
Computer Networks    by   IIT Kharagpur
Design and Analysis of Algorithms    by   IITBombay
Artificial Intelligence: Introduction to Robotics    by   Stanford University
Artificial Intelligence    by   IIT Kharagpur
Computer Architecture    by   IIT Delhi
Computer Graphics    by   IIT Madras
Machine Learning    by   Stanford University
Computer Science I: Programming Methodology    by   Stanford University
Computer Science II: Programming Abstractions    by   Stanford University
Computer Science III: Programming Paradigms    by   Stanford University
Principles of Programming Languages    by   IITM
XML Foundations    by   UC Berkeley
Computer Systems Engineering    by   MIT OCW
Data Structures    by   UC Berkeley
Data Structures, Algorithms, and Applications in Java    by   University of Florida
Machine Structures    by   UC Berkeley
Operating Systems and Systems Programming    by   UC Berkeley
Graduate Computer Architecture     by   UC Berkeley
Introduction to Copyright Law    by   MIT OCW
Computer Language Engineering     by   MIT OCW
Introduction to Computers    by   UC Berkeley

Current Comments


By  syed beeban basha on February 4th, 2010 18:21pm


some of the subjects are not gong to copy
after some time it is going stop


By  AnkammaRao on January 10th, 2010 06:26am


@syed beeban basha

It would never be removed. If you do not see the link, please try after some time.

Thanks
AnkammaRao


By  syed beeban basha on January 5th, 2010 14:20pm


it is very bad , that no one the file is going to be copied
the download option is removing is not good sign
please keep down load button


By  mano on October 25th, 2009 06:32am


I WANT THIS LECTURE


By  bilal ahmed on October 14th, 2009 00:19am


lectures r wonderfull


By  Prateek on July 14th, 2009 21:03pm


please upload your videos with their title names not as lecture 34 etc. presently it is very cumbersome to find a relevant lecture.

Leave your comment:

Name:

Email:

URL:

Comments:


Security Code:
 

Note: Emails will not be visible or used in any way, and are not required. Please keep comments relevant. Any content deemed inappropriate or offensive may be edited and/or deleted.

No HTML code is allowed. Line breaks will be converted automatically. URLs will be auto-linked. Please use BBCode to format your text.


Good Resources